Role purpose

The key purpose of the Leasing Executive is to identify, negotiate and finalise leasing deals for a number of our destinations in SA, as well as any new projects within the Vicinity Centres portfolio whilst contributing, building and being an active and integral part of the National Leasing Team.

You will be accountable for creating and implementing strategic plans to optimise the sales performance and centre productivity. The role is key building trusted professional partnerships with our retailers and ensuring successful delivery of key projects in the region.

What will you bring?

You will be an innovative and creative thinker who will have experience as a retail leasing professional with a solid understanding of the retail industry and demonstrate background as a high performing leasing executive. Your commercial focus, exceptional communication skills, relationship building and influencing capability are essential to the role. You will be customer centric and passionate about creating unique and relevant consumer experience that delivers value to our retail partners. Real Estate Licence or registration is essential.
